What Is a Through-Floor Lift?

A through-floor lift is a compact home lift designed to travel vertically between two floors via a cut-out aperture in the ceiling and floor. Unlike traditional home elevators, these lifts do not require a shaft, pit, or separate machine room, making them ideal for residential properties with limited space.

They operate on a smooth vertical track system and can be installed in a variety of locations within the home—such as a living room to bedroom route—offering direct and effortless movement between levels.

A Brief History of Through-Floor Lifts

Early Development (1950s–1970s)

Through-floor lift technology originated in commercial and industrial environments. Early models were large, noisy, and impractical for residential use. They prioritised function over comfort and were rarely considered suitable for private homes.

Domestic Introduction (1980s–1990s)

As demand for home accessibility grew, manufacturers began developing smaller, more adaptable versions for residential settings. While these early domestic lifts were a step forward, they often lacked aesthetic appeal and smooth operation.

Technological Growth (2000s)

Significant advancements transformed through-floor lifts into viable home solutions. Improvements included:

  • Quieter motor systems
  • Enhanced safety mechanisms
  • Reduced space requirements
  • More refined designs

Modern Day

Today’s through-floor lifts are sleek, reliable, and designed with homeowners in mind. They combine advanced engineering with stylish finishes, offering both practicality and visual appeal.

Through-Floor Lifts vs Stairlifts

Both through-floor lifts and stairlifts are designed to improve accessibility—but they serve different purposes.

Stairlifts:

  • Lower initial cost
  • Faster installation
  • Suitable for straight or simple staircases
  • Requires user transfer from wheelchair

Through-Floor Lifts:

  • Fully wheelchair accessible
  • No transfer required
  • More discreet and modern in appearance
  • Greater long-term usability
  • Suitable for complex mobility needs

For individuals with advanced mobility requirements or wheelchair users, through-floor lifts provide a more practical and comfortable solution.

Safety Features You Can Rely On

Safety is at the core of every through-floor lift installation.

Standard Safety Features Include:

  • Obstruction detection sensors
  • Emergency lowering systems
  • Battery backup during power cuts
  • Safety interlocks to prevent misuse
  • Fire protection features
  • Soft start and stop mechanisms

All systems are designed to meet strict UK and European safety standards, giving homeowners complete peace of mind.


Cost of Through-Floor Lifts in the UK

The cost of a through-floor lift varies depending on size, design, and installation complexity.

Typical Price Range:

  • £14,000 – £20,000 for standard installations
  • Higher for bespoke or complex projects

Financial Support Options:

Disabled Facilities Grant (DFG)
Up to £30,000 available for eligible applicants.

VAT Relief
0% VAT for qualifying individuals with disabilities.

Charity Funding
Additional support may be available through charitable organisations.
